What is CAWinXsN.dll?
A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time. These files allow programs to perform specific tasks without having to have all the code within the main program itself. They are important for keeping programs organized and for reusing code across different programs.
Now, let's take a closer look at CAWinXsN.dll. This file is specifically related to the software CA DSM DMPrimer. It plays a crucial role in providing the necessary functions and resources for CA DSM DMPrimer to run smoothly.
Without CAWinXsN.dll, CA DSM DMPrimer may not be able to perform certain tasks or may even fail to operate altogether. Therefore, CAWinXsN.dll is essential for the proper functioning of CA DSM DMPrimer and ensures that it can carry out its intended operations effectively.
Common Issues and Errors Related to CAWinXsN.dll
D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.
- CAWinXsN.dll could not be loaded: This error signifies that the system encountered an issue while trying to load the DLL file. Possible reasons include the DLL being missing, the presence of an outdated version, or conflicts with other DLL files in the system.
- CAWinXsN.dll Access Violation: The error signifies that an operation attempted to access a protected portion of memory associated with the CAWinXsN.dll. This could happen due to improper coding, software incompatibilities, or memory-related issues.
- CAWinXsN.dll not found: The required DLL file is absent from the expected directory. This can result from software uninstalls, updates, or system changes that mistakenly remove or relocate DLL files.
- The file CAWinXsN.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.
- This application failed to start because CAWinXsN.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error occurs when an application tries to access a DLL file that doesn't exist in the system. Reinstalling the application can restore the missing DLL file if it was included in the original software package.

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the CAWinXsN.dll Errors
In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to CAWinXsN.dll by utilizing the (DISM) tool.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Promptin the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ealthand press Enter. -
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.
